Comment from KenpoMommy » Posted Mar. 6, 2014 3:12am
I got a horrible respiratory infection when I was about three months along. I was REALLY sick for about a month! There are a lot of safe prescription drugs the dr can give you if you're really miserable. Don't hesitate to go! My dr was able to prescribe me a couple of things to make me more comfortable, and there are lots of antibiotics that are completely safe too if you need that. Don't put off going because you're pregnant. Women think they are protecting their babies by refusing meds, but if you let it go and it gets worse, you may end up needing something more heavy duty than you would have if you had taken care of it early on. Being sick while pregnant is the worst, but not usually damaging to the baby in any way. I hope you feel better soon :-)
